Attendees: ops, product, and finance leads at Varnwood Instruments.

We agreed to retire the Copperline product line by end of fiscal year. Sales have slipped three quarters running, and support costs now eat most of the margin. Existing customers get a 12-month transition to the Silvermere range, with trade-in credits. Finance folks: expect a one-off write-down on Copperline inventory plus tooling at the Hollow Creek plant. Rena will circulate the cost model Friday. The broader plan is outlined in the note below.

management briefing: Only 33 of the 205 pilot accounts renewed Kasath, so a churn review is set for October 17. Weniusek Logistics is in early talks to buy Holethax Freight for about $345.6 million.

# Break-Glass Access — InvoForge Renderer

Plugin authors normally interact with the InvoForge PDF renderer through the sandboxed plugin API only. Break-glass access exists solely for incidents where a malformed plugin corrupts the render queue and the sandbox cannot be reached. Request approval from the on-call steward first; all break-glass sessions are logged and reviewed within 24 hours. Once approval is granted, unlock the emergency console using the recovery passphrase that appears immediately below.

recovery phrase for yawif-hahif: druys-kelius-ralax-raliel

Hey Priya — handing off the Ledgerline payroll export change before I'm out. Heads up for the release: we moved from the old fixed-width format to delimited v3, and Brightstub's importer needs the new header row or it silently drops records. The migration flag is off by default, so flip it per tenant. Rollback is just toggling back. I wrote up the field mapping and edge cases on the internal page here.

runbook for yafop-kafof: https://confluence.tolvaqsys.internal/browse/browse/display/pages/2994

Ticket: Sweeper deletes plugin-scoped volumes too early

The Grovekeeper orphaned-resource sweeper ignores the plugin hold annotation and reclaims volumes still referenced by third-party extensions. Workaround: set retention to 48h. Plugin authors should pin against the patched build once published. The fix ships under the token below.

session token of fawep-tageg = htk4_82d8